windswept

Hurricane force winds off the scale on Christmas Day, then stormforce 10 on the 28th and this is what's left of the old henhouse at Knowes. The wind seems to be coming up again now so perhaps a gale for the NewYear?
Looking back, last years Christmas pictures are all snow and glow, hungry but photogenic sheep; so a very different image of Shetland for Christmas 2011.
We celebrated the season in the time honoured way, gathering and feeding friends and family, toasting absent friends and loved ones, but this year, because of the gale and the resultant 24 hour powercut, we ate by candle light. Which was lovely.
Drew and Jane decided to add a 'slow food supper' to this years festivities, so perhaps a new tradition is established for the 28th! Now we are looking onwards into 2012, and looking forward to not bothering with the bells!
